Transaction 6621fdb61938a5f3adace4d483ff86619797a3661e1d5339d6858c2171add189
2 Input
2 Outputs
- 6621fdb61938a5f3adace4d483ff86619797a3661e1d5339d6858c2171add189:0
- 6621fdb61938a5f3adace4d483ff86619797a3661e1d5339d6858c2171add189:1
value 10579
address 1EuY34EPV1ZQeqxr437MPC7qffHt7McPAa
value 242000
address 3CFFtgcgQtPXrDbft7tvH1fsMrR8tRJEST